                <title><![CDATA[I have a MOB (Man OverBoard) system. Do I have to add it to my authorisation application?]]></title>
    <description><![CDATA[<p>Yes, this system is subject to an authorisation issued by BIPT and must therefore be added to your application for a station authorisation.</p>]]></description>            </item>

                <title><![CDATA[For which radio devices must I apply for a station authorisation?]]></title>
    <description><![CDATA[<p>A station authorisation is required for a radio (TX/RX), a DMA, an ELT (fixed or portable), a radar, a transponder, an ATC transponder, a TCAS, a VDR, a weather radio, a radio altimeter, a satellite communication system (SATCOM)... This list is not exhaustive but an authorisation is required for all devices emitting electromagnetic waves. In case of doubt, please contact our department.</p>]]></description>            </item>

                <title><![CDATA[As a runway marshall, I wish to communicate with the control tower, can I have a portable OQ radio?]]></title>
    <description><![CDATA[<p>The use of radios from the ground as an instructor or in AFIS (Aerodrome Flight Information Service) is possible but is subject to an authorisation of another category.</p>]]></description>            </item>

                <title><![CDATA[Must a seaplane have an aeronautical or maritime authorisation?]]></title>
    <description><![CDATA[<p>Both. An aeronautical authorisation is required when airborne but a maritime authorisation is required when on water. Furthermore, it can use a PLB: a device which can be activated by the user in case of emergency. That type of device is not subject to an authorisation in Belgium, provided that it is registered by the user via <a href="http://www.406registration.com" target="_blank">www.406registration.com</a>.</p>]]></description>            </item>

                <title><![CDATA[Aeronautical]]></title>
                <link>/index.php/consumers/radio-frequencies/private-use-hobby/aeronautical</link>
                <description><![CDATA[ULMs, airliners, balloons... all radio-equipped aircraft must have a licence on board describing the equipment, pursuant to international regulations. The person operating this installation has to hold a restricted operator’s certificate for an aircraft station. BIPT is in charge of issuing these authorisations and certificates.]]></description>

                <title><![CDATA[Choosing your Internet connection]]></title>
                <link>/index.php/consumers/telephone-internet-tv/comparing-operators/comparing-offers/choosing-your-internet-connection</link>
                <description><![CDATA[What factors should be considered when choosing an offer? 
Your available budget; 
The desired connection speed; 
The desired data volume (limited or unlimited volume); 
The cost of the download volume that is not included in the offer (price beyond the allowance for offers with a limited volume);  
The desired technology (Xdsl, cable, satellite, mobile);  
Standalone offer or offer included in a bundle;  
The providers that are available for the connection location (fixed Internet); 
The quality of the customer service of the chosen provider.]]></description>
